So my favorite TV show right now is Noah’s Arc on the LOGO network. LOGO specializes in bringing programming to the marketplace that centers on LGBT issues. This particular show is about several friends, all gay black men, living in West Hollywood/LA and their troubles with relationships. All of the episodes are short, dramatic, and [...]
